Warning Signs You Need Drywall Water Damage Repair

Catching the warning signs of drywall water damage early on can save you a significant amount of money and prevent further damage to your property. Our team has identified the following warning signs that show you need drywall water damage repair: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of water damage in the drywall.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s essential to investigate the source of the odor and address it quickly.

Bubbling or Cracking Paint

Cracked or bubbled paint can show water damage in the drywall. If you notice this sign, don’t delay in contacting our team for help.

Stains or Warping on Walls

Visible stains or warping on your walls can be a sign of water damage in the drywall. Our team can help you identify the cause of the damage and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Water Stains on Ceilings

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of water damage in the drywall. Our team has the expertise to identify the source of the damage and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Visible Signs of Mold

Mold growth in your home can be a sign of water damage in the drywall. Our team takes mold growth seriously and provides a solution to prevent further growth.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ks in your home can show water damage in the drywall. Our team can help you identify the cause of the damage and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Drywall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small, contained water leak with minimal damage Yes No DIY repairs can be effective for small, contained damage.
Large, widespread water damage or structural damage No Yes Professional help is essential for large-scale water damage or structural damage to ensure safe and effective repairs.
Visible signs of mold or mildew No Yes Professional mold remediation is crucial to prevent further growth and ensure a safe environment.
Water damage in load-bearing walls or ceilings No Yes Load-bearing walls or ceilings need specialized attention to ensure safe and effective repairs.
Water damage with electrical or gas parts No Yes Water damage near electrical or gas parts needs specialized attention to ensure safe and effective repairs.
Water damage in areas with poor ventilation No Yes Water damage in areas with poor ventilation can lead to mold growth and other issues; professional help is essential.

Drywall Water Damage Repair Cost in Bonney Lake, WA

The cost of drywall water damage repair in Bonney Lake, WA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ates for all repairs, and we’ll work with you to find out the best course of action for your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Drywall replacement $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the number of drywall panels needed.
Water extraction and drying $1,000 – $5,000 The amount of water extracted and the complexity of the drying process.
Mold remediation $2,000 – $10,000 The size of the affected area and the level of mold growth.
Structural repairs $5,000 – $20,000 The complexity of the repairs and the materials needed.
Final inspection and quality control $500 – $1,000 The extent of the repairs and the level of quality control required.
